By ERIC OLSEN, the Associated Press

Five of the top eight seeds were unbeaten through two days of an NCAA baseball tournament marked by potent offenses and few surprises until Arkansas staged a dramatic comeback against No. 7 Oklahoma State. No. 1 Tennessee, No. 4 Virginia Tech, No. 5 Texas A&M and No. 8 East Carolina advanced to regional finals. Arkansas was down 10-5 in before exploding for 15 runs over the final three innings and beating the Cowboys 20-12. Five teams scored at least 20 runs Saturday, and one or both teams scored in double digits in 14 of the 30 games.
